Apricot Vs Peach Preserves. Peach jam or peach preserves are an excellent substitute for apricot jam because they share a similar taste and texture. The best substitute for apricot preserves is peach jam, lemon curd, nectarine preserves, plum preserves, cherry preserves,. Lastly, apple jelly, though milder, slips seamlessly into dishes that call for apricot preserves. The main difference between apricots and peaches, which are both stone fruits, is that peaches tend to be a bit sweeter but overall they make for the closest and best alternative. Apricots (prunus armeniaca and peaches (prunus persica) are botanically speaking “close cousins” and have a quite similar flavor. With these alternatives, your kitchen.
